Figure 2 Mechanism of absorption with indocyanine green and fluorescence from indocyanine green. Irradiated with light near the maximum absorption wavelength, the ICG-injected area in the tissue absorbs the light and becomes darker. In the other areas in the background, the light is reflected and those areas become brighter. ICG: Indocyanine Green.
